Subject: Key rotation — Hollowgraph resolver service

The N+1 fix batches author lookups through Loaderpost, our internal dataloader service. Old per-request credentials are revoked as of this deploy. New key scope: read-only, resolver tier. Please confirm no legacy keys remain in the audit trail. Rotation cadence moves to 30 days. The replacement key for review follows.

service key, tafog-fajop: kto11_qcz7hs8cjIG

# Reseller Programme — Brightfell Tier Update (Managers Only)

Heads up, sales leads: the Brightfell reseller programme moves to three tiers next quarter. Partners hitting volume targets get the new Summit rate card, which is genuinely better than what Arlo's team offered last year. We're trimming underperforming accounts — about a dozen — so expect a few grumpy calls. Training packs land next week. Keep the tier criteria internal for now. The confidential note below covers where the programme goes next.

board note of yageg-yadug: The northern region missed its Framir quota by 13.1 percent last quarter. Lamathek Freight plans to raise the Quenael list price by 30.2 percent in March. The pricing group signed off on a budget of $133.5 million for Project Novok. The renewal with Gilethek Foods closes at $60.0 million a year, 2.7 percent above the last contract.

Facilities Ticket — Night Access, Support Crew

Hi folks, quick one: the Velmora support team starts their overnight rotation Monday and the east stairwell door locks at 22:00. Can assistants make sure everyone on the rota knows how to get in without buzzing security every time? Maren from Facilities already approved it. Use the code below.

badge for tajeg-kagap: bdg-EWZTJN-83588199

Subject: rotatorbot v2 is out

Hey release channel — quick note before the weekly sync. The new Spindlewick secrets-rotation utility now batches vault writes and retries on stale leases, so the Friday rotation should stop paging anyone. Staging soaked it for four days, zero hiccups. Please pull it into your pipelines this week. The verified build token follows.

pipeline stamp: htk3_20a